Transaction fefc65e63cf078ae092fc70360d107855f2c517061f72cfde4df926579a8c266
1 Input
1 Output
-
fefc65e63cf078ae092fc70360d107855f2c517061f72cfde4df926579a8c266:0
- value
- 98667
- script pubkey
- OP_0 OP_PUSHBYTES_32 1eb827c8c9dc96149c3278596b08dc995fcff54d2fcdcd894a1a2c2680609d2c
- address
- bc1qr6uz0jxfmjtpf8pj0pvkkzxun90ula2d9lxumz22rgkzdqrqn5kqhewzcx